Management in organization is a social interactive place where individuals work together in order to attain certain specific goals. Buchanan and Huczynski define organization as a social arrangement set in pursuit of collective goals (Smith & Farmer, 2013). The culture and people of an organization make it representative in a positive manner. Its structure defines the strength of the org. it is very necessary to have certain specific resources and system through which organization can run smoothly defining its success. Judgment on our observations makes what is predictability. It establishes a sense of sustainability of anything. Predictability is declaration of some future event in advance on the basis of the observation or experiments conducted. (Wehner, 2006). Trust is the base that builds strength. Sztompka defines trust as the commitment through action or in a metaphor manner trust is placing a bet. (Hardin, 2006) The role of trust in management is very impressive. It creates bond between different parties and develop corporation among them. It vanishes the risk factor and gives potential in decision making and so increasing the reliability of the organization. In management motivation factor effects on a macro level. To a big extent it encourages the employees. It empowers the individuals to give a healthy through put in the organization. the managers should develop motivating techniques so the worker can put full effect in the managerial skills. This involves the creation of trust. As the worker will work with full honesty this will give rise to trust that bring a factor of rely on the worker. It is in the hand of employee to bring good or bad to him. It can be observed that there is a type of bonding between the skills, motivation and trust. It depends on the manager what he wants in a good and fruitful way or the hard way. If he gives motivation the worker will work with responsibility. Motivation can be done in many ways. Rewarding extra or bonus is an effective system. This will demonstrate to the employees that their work in this way will give them more than regular and hence they will work in the same span. Changing the task or job is also a mode of motivation. This practice will decrease boredom and a consistency will be seen in the behavior of the worker. He will give impressive managerial skills that will be good for the attainment of the organization goal. This act is done by master mind managers only. Creating flexibility and encouraging new ideas is also important. This addresses the trust of manager in his worker’s skills and also enhancement of management in the organization. The hidden skills are hence polished of the individual. Worker gets motivated and the individuals start to think ahead from their personal benefits. Though these tasks are time consuming but still they contribute a lot to the well being and helps in flourishing of skills.
